> >Your debian version is in /etc/debian_version.
> >
> >Even if you installed potato, now that woody is stable, when you
> >installed other software in tasksel or dselect it would have installed
> >any dependencies it needed from the stable (woody) distribution.
> >
> >You may have a mostly-woody system. You can make it all woody with
> >
> >apt-get dist-upgrade
